WSafe PPT

Download as pptx, pdf, or txt
Download as pptx, pdf, or txt
You are on page 1of 10

CS6303 DISTRIBUTED SYSTEMS

WOMEN SAFETY
APPLICATION

ADARSH
MISHRA
PROBLEM STATEMENT
The safety and security of women continue to be a pressing concern in today's society.
Women face various risks, including harassment, violence, and discrimination, which
hinder their ability to live freely and confidently. Existing safety measures and
resources are often fragmented and lack integration, making it challenging for women
to access timely assistance in emergencies. Additionally, the lack of awareness about
women's safety laws and self-defense techniques further exacerbates the problem.
Therefore, there is a critical need for a comprehensive women safety application that
leverages the power of technology to provide women with a reliable and user-friendly
tool for immediate help, information, and empowerment. This project aims to develop
such an application, utilizing Android Studio, Java, and XML, to address the
multifaceted challenges faced by women in terms of safety and security.
OBJECTIVES
● Shake Detector: Implement a robust shake detection mechanism that can
sense sudden movements of the mobile device, triggering immediate
actions in emergency situations.
● Siren Sound: Integrate a high-pitched siren sound within the application to
grab immediate attention and deter potential threats.
● Panic Button with Call Functionality: Incorporate a prominent panic button
that, when pressed, automatically initiates a call to the user's registered
emergency contact number, ensuring immediate help in critical situations.
● Shake Device for SOS and Siren: Enable users to activate the SOS feature
by vigorously shaking their mobile device, which will not only send distress
messages to registered contacts but also emit a loud siren sound to alert
nearby individuals.
● Last Known Location Sharing: Implement a feature that automatically
captures and shares the user's last known location with registered
emergency contacts, enabling them to track the user's whereabouts in case
of an emergency.
● Multiple Emergency Contacts: Allow users to add and manage multiple
emergency contacts within the application, ensuring a wider network of
support in times of distress.
● Find Nearby Police Stations and Hospitals: Integrate a location-based
feature that helps users find the nearest police stations and hospitals,
providing them with immediate access to emergency services.
● Women Safety Laws: Provide a comprehensive repository of women safety
laws to educate and empower users with knowledge about their rights and
legal protections.
● Self-Defense Video: Include a short self-defense video within the application
to equip users with basic self-defense techniques and strategies that can
be utilized during emergency situations.
● Direct Calling to National Helplines: Facilitate direct calling to six national
helpline numbers related to women safety, enabling users to seek
immediate assistance from the appropriate authorities.
SYSTEM ARCHITECTURE
TOOLS REQUIRED
1.Android Studio: The primary development environment for creating
Android applications.

2.Java: The programming language used for Android application


development.

3.Shake Detector: A mechanism to detect and respond to sudden


movements or shakes of the mobile device.

4.GPS: Global Positioning System technology used to determine the


device's geographic location.
FLOW DIAGRAM
OUTPUT

You might also like

pFad - Phonifier reborn

Pfad - The Proxy pFad of © 2024 Garber Painting. All rights reserved.

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.


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y